"Henrik Steffen" <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> writes: > Does anyone know what the message "invalid length of startup packet" > in /var/log/messages means?
Something is connecting to your postmaster and sending invalid data. > It says it's "fatal" - so what is the reason > for this message, what does it mean and what can I do against it?
